Output 8564a122d33cf2d9dfee2d131cc4acde9d2f791f8749f194a558bf198b5f927a:69

value
518082578
script pubkey
OP_0 OP_PUSHBYTES_20 7e364cae5ec996123e0c25f75499b32f96e54221
address
bc1q0cmyetj7extpy0svyhm4fxdn97tw2s3pemny22
transaction
8564a122d33cf2d9dfee2d131cc4acde9d2f791f8749f194a558bf198b5f927a
confirmations
218843
spent
true